Early on, every dollar you earn is tied directly to your hours: filming, messaging, posting, editing. This works until you hit a ceiling, because you run out of hours. Scaling requires breaking that link. Elite creators do this by batching content, building offers that sell while they sleep, and delegating the tasks that do not require them personally. The goal is to keep earning even when you step away from the screen.

Adding new subscribers means nothing if you lose them just as fast. Retention is the quiet engine of six-figure income. Every fan who stays an extra month compounds your earnings without any new marketing. Elite creators invest heavily in keeping fans happy, engaged, and feeling valued, because retained fans are far more profitable than new ones.
Creators who plateau spend everything they earn. Creators who scale reinvest. Better equipment, professional editing, paid promotion, and a capable team all cost money up front and pay off in growth. Thinking like a business owner means looking at spending as investment that generates returns, not just expense. This mindset shift is often what unlocks the next level.

Relying on a single source of new fans is fragile. If that channel slows down, so does your growth. Elite creators build several reliable streams of discovery at once, so no single platform or tactic controls their future. This diversification protects your income and keeps growth steady even when one channel has a bad month. Resilience is part of what separates a stable six-figure business from a lucky spike.
